tokyotyrantをdaemontoolsで管理

runファイルのファンプルを掲載します。
必ずオプションを確認して各自にあった設定に変更してください。

 
#!/bin/sh
 
PATH=$PATH:/usr/local/bin
basedir="/path/to/datadir"
configdir="/path/to/luadir"
 
exec 2>&1
exec envuidgid daemon softlimit -d300000 \
ttserver -port 1978  \
-host 127.0.0.1 \
-ulog $basedir/ulog \
-sid 1 \
-ext $configdir/ttexpire.lua  -extpc expire 600 \
-thnum 2 \
$basedir/casket.tct#idx=e:desc#dfunit=8

コメント